Rochas Okorocha Declared Winner Of Imo State Governorship Election
The incumbent Governor Rochas Okorocha has secured victory after today's supplementary polls to conclude the inconclusive governorship election in Imo State. Mr. Okorocha, who is the candidate of the All Progressives Congress (APC), has beaten Emeka Ihedioha, the governorship candidate of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) by 416,996 votes. Mr. Ihedioha scored 320,705 votes.
In declaring Mr. Okorocha as winner in Owerri early morning in Nigeria, the Returning officer stated that that the total number of valid votes amounted to 782,528.
